New Italy Visa Process Starting Fall 2025
The Italian Senate recently approved a Legislative Decree that will significantly impact the visa application process for students studying in Italy for more than 90 days. As of January 10, 2025, students must appear in person at their consulate for fingerprinting, making batch processing—such as IES Abroad's ACCeSS program—impossible.
However, as of February 13th, we have learned that discussions on potential modifications of the legislative decree are taking place and an update will be provided soon.
In the meantime, we are exploring interim solutions for Fall 2025 and Spring 2026, including potential program length adjustments, and are closely monitoring updates. We will keep applicants, students, and school partners informed.

Courses
While working in Milan, you’ll also enroll in a required 3-credit internship seminar with other IES interns, where you’ll gain context for your internship placement by examining cultural issues in and out of the workplace.
Topics covered include understanding workplace culture, improving communication, developing soft skills like flexibility and problem-solving, and navigating issues, challenges, and opportunities so you can succeed on the job in Milan and when you return home.
Survival Italian Language Course
In your first few weeks in Milan, you'll have the opportunity to participate in a Survival Italian Language course in order to learn some basic Italian that will help you navigate the city and your workplace. This 15-hour Survival Italian Language course will be optional and does not carry any credit.

Language Test Score Requirements
To prove your language proficiency, you can use any of the following:
- IELTS: 6.5
- TOEFL iBT: 79
- TOEFL pBT: 548
- Duolingo (DET): 105
- iTEP: 4.0

Housing
Apartment
Live in a furnished apartment located in a safe and lively district. Located on main public transportation routes, apartments are within a 40-minute commute to the Center, and each apartment offers fully equipped kitchens, Internet access, a dishwasher, and a washing machine. These apartments are single-sex. Premium location units may carry an additional cost. Apartment life can be enhanced by a live-in Italian roommate called a Community Assistant (CA). These Assistants can help you improve your Italian language skills, get to know the city of Milan, and integrate more fully into the local culture. Meals are not included, so you normally eat lunch at a local café or a university cafeteria, and prepare your own breakfast and dinner at home.
